CRUEL BLOW FOR CARDIFF’S OVERWORKED ICELANDER

IT WAS incredibly sad to see Aron Gunnarsson hobble off at Hull last weekend, his World Cup dreams all but crushed.
The 29-year-old says he is “choosing to be optimistic” following knee surgery on Tuesday, but with 41 days left until Iceland’s opener against Argentina it is difficult to envisage their skipper recovering in time.
